Rhomboideus Major, Rhomboideus Minor
The rhomboid sheet may extend beyond its usual limits in both a cranial and caudal direction. In some cases, the caudal border may reach the cranial border of latissimus dorsi. The caudal extension of rhomboideus major may be simultaneously associated with a cranial extension of latissimus dorsi.
